It is only there because the sending machine put it there in the image. Spandsp is not different from how any FAX machine I have ever used behaves. As well as sending the 20 digit number as text, the sending machine puts in the header.



This is not what I'm referring to... I know what is being put by the remote fax !

On my Brother's fax machine (MFC-8820D) today, I've received 3 faxes: all of them at the top showed the caller Fax identity.
I received 2 faxes on Asterisk with spandsp, one from the same sender as earlier on the brother: there's nothing at the top.

I wouldn't ask if it was obvious the data was inside the image, give me some credits for God's sake !

Typically, when somebody is sending a fax on the Brother unit, once the connection has been established the identity of the fax caller is then displayed on the Brother's LCD (and this has nothing to do with PSTN CallerID), what is displayed on the LCD will be printed at the top of each pages. This is this behavior I'm trying to reproduce with Asterisk/Spandsp.
